    Interview: Legends of Tomorrow Star Shayan Sobhian and Max Mooney on "Does Bigfoot Dream of Flowers?"

    Interview: Legends of Tomorrow Star Shayan Sobhian and Max Mooney on "Does Bigfoot Dream of Flowers?"

    We are delighted to speak with Legends of Tomorrow cast member Shayan Sobhian and his writing partner and director Max Mooney on their new film "Does Bigfoot Dream of Flowers?". What inspired them to do this project? How is this depiction of Bigfoot similar and different from those we've seen before? We also hear from Shayan on his role as Behrad on Legends of Tomorrow, and where the show might go from their recent Season 7 finale.

    Interview: Tala Ashe of DC's Legends of Tomorrow

    Interview: Tala Ashe of DC's Legends of Tomorrow

    Tala Ashe, who plays our favorite superhero on tv Zari Tarazi, joins Swara for a discussion of the next Legends of Tomorrow episode, "The Ex-Factor"! They talk about the importance of Iranian, MENA, and Muslim representation, where Zari's journey goes this season, and the experience of working on a show as exciting as Legends. Enjoy!

    Episode 14: Addressing Anti-Black Racism in MENA Communities

    Episode 14: Addressing Anti-Black Racism in MENA Communities

    In this episode, we discuss systemic racism, how it crops up in MENA communities, and how we should address it. We discuss why and how Anti-Blackness is pervasive in MENA communities, how we can start important and difficult conversations with friends and family, and how we should show solidarity with the Black community in the fight for racial justice.

    We’re joined by Nawal Rajeh, a community organizer and activist who co-founded and runs the non-profit By Peaceful Means, which works with youth in East Baltimore, MD around issues of peace and justice.

    Episode 10: Character Spotlight: Zari of Legends of Tomorrow

    Episode 10: Character Spotlight: Zari of Legends of Tomorrow

    This month on The Middle Geeks, we're joined by our friend and fellow DCTV fan Andy Behbakht to discuss why we love the character Zari Tomaz/Tarazi on DC's Legends of Tomorrow so much. This character brings such wonderful representation, for which we're very grateful. What does Tala Ashe bring to the role in her excellent performance of the character? What do we make of Zari's story over the seasons and how she is written? How does Zari, through her cultural background, story, and personality, represent us as Middle Eastern people? We also discuss the news that we may be getting an Aladdin (2019) sequel, whether we feel excited about it, give our recommendations, and much more!
